2 Once Upon A Time by Gabriel Okara
Gabriel Okara is a Nigerian writer. He was born in Nigeria, in April 1921. Okara may be described as highly original and uninfluenced by other poets. He has been extremely successful in capturing the moods, sights and sounds of Africa. His poems show great sensitivity, perceptive judgements and a tremendous energy. Okara also shows a concern regarding what happens when the ancient culture of Africa is faced with modern western culture, for example in his poem, 'Once Upon a Time'.

4 Themes About how people change over the years and become false and untrustworthy About the influence of the white western world on African nations – how countries like Nigeria were more honest before being developed by the west.

5 Mood & Tone This is a sombre, emotional poem with a strong moral message. Does it end on a positive or depressing note? Does it inspire you or does it leave you cold?
